Role Overview:
The successful candidate will support the delivery of carbon and energy services across a range of commercial, industrial, and public sector clients. Working closely with experienced consultants and engineers, the graduate will contribute to energy audits, carbon footprint assessments, compliance reporting, and the development of net-zero strategies.

Key Responsibilities:

Assist in the analysis of energy usage and carbon emissions data
Support the development of energy efficiency and decarbonisation plans
Conduct site surveys and energy audits under supervision
Contribute to sustainability reporting and compliance services (e.g. ESOS, SECR)
Help deliver client presentations and sustainability workshops
